3 Changes You Must Make to Follow Your Dreams

Tags:

In today’s busy world, it’s easy to lose sight of what’s truly important. We push our dreams to the side and settle for a life where we’re merely keeping up with everyday demands. And many of us don’t pursue them because we are as afraid to succeed as we are to fail. So what can we do to change this if we really want to stop putting our dreams on hold?

1. Change our mindset from fear to trust.

To realize our dreams, we have to change our mindset from one that’s fear-based (where we imagine all the reasons why things can’t happen) to one that’s trust-based, in which we have faith in all the reasons why they can. Shifting our mindset helps us focus more on opportunities and possibilities than on obstacles and limitations. This cultivates the ground for our dreams to take root and provides them with nutrients they need to blossom.

2. Change who we listen to and believe in.

To reach our dreams, we have to learn to listen to and heed the messages of the internal and external champions in our lives, rather than the voices of our inner critic and of the naysayers that try and convince us we aren’t worthy of achieving them. Our inner champion is the part of us that knows and believes in our true capabilities; our inner critic is the part of our psyche that causes us to constantly doubt ourselves. We have the choice to pick which of those characters we will listen to, spend our time with, and where we will focus our energy — so it’s important to make good choices and surround ourselves with people who build us up, rather than those who seek to bring us down.

3. Change what we practice.

What we practice repeatedly becomes our habits, and our habits create our destiny. We only have 24 hours in each day, so we have to choose where we’ll focus our energy. Will we focus it on those things that move us towards fulfilling our dreams or on those things that move us away from them? If your dream is to be a writer, you have to practice writing. If your dream is be a great teacher, you have to practice mastering teaching. If we want to manifest our dreams, then we have to follow our inner direction and vision, believe that we are worthy to achieve our dreams, and then have the discipline to take the actions necessary to achieve them.
